Output 308023aefc412a8594d28a972d4dc62a720f7c3bd62ee948c3d4885758baa01a:0

value
2621723719
script pubkey
OP_0 OP_PUSHBYTES_20 95f0727f476648ba9dbc8413e3defd8a8c5c2ffc
address
bc1qjhc8yl68veyt48dussf78hha32x9ctlugjhlyf
transaction
308023aefc412a8594d28a972d4dc62a720f7c3bd62ee948c3d4885758baa01a